6 /* This example shows how to block on the completion of a set of communications.
8 * As for the other asynchronous examples, the sender initiate all the messages it wants to send and
9 * pack the resulting simgrid::s4u::CommPtr objects in a vector. All messages thus occurs concurrently.
11 * The sender then blocks until all ongoing communication terminate, using simgrid::s4u::Comm::wait_all()
